Crude Oil Summary

  • The price of global crude oil fell this week on the West Texas Intermediate (WTI) by $12.76 per barrel over last week, currently priced at $33.42.
  • Brent crude oil fell $14.06 and currently priced at $36.26.
  • One year ago, WTI crude sold for $56.79 and Brent crude was at $65.06.

Motor Fuels

  • As of Wednesday, March 11, the price of regular unleaded gasoline averaged $2.18 across Iowa according to AAA.
    • Prices fell $.07 from last week’s price and $.25 lower than one year ago.
    • The national average on Thursday was $2.35 down $.06 from last week’s price.
  • Retail diesel prices in Iowa fell $.04 this week with a statewide average of $2.60.
    • One year ago, diesel prices averaged $2.95 in Iowa.
    • The current Iowa diesel price is $.20 less than the national average of $2.80.
  • Wholesale ethanol prices fell $.03, currently at $1.24.
  • The current Des Moines Terminal/Rack Prices are $1.13 for U87-E10, $1.41 for Unleaded 87 (clear), ULSD#2 is at $1.38, ULSD#1 is at $1.50, and E-70 priced at $1.27 per gallon.

Heating Fuels

  • Propane prices fell $.01 with a statewide average of $1.22 per gallon.
  • Home heating oil prices fell $.20, with a statewide average of $1.90 per gallon.
  • Natural Gas prices rose $.17 at the Henry Hub reporting site and currently priced at $1.95/MMbtu.
